Instead of running a chemical reaction in one vessel and pumping the output to a distillation column, combines both steps. As products are formed, they are instantly separated. This eliminates the thermodynamic equilibrium limitations of traditional reactors, slashes capital costs, and reduces energy consumption by up to 50%. Microfluidics and Flow Chemistry
